E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ures the timeless beauty and elegance of American actress Pauline Frederick. Known for her talent on both stage and screen, Frederick's career spanned from the early 1900s to the late 1930s. Her striking features and commanding presence made her a standout in the world of entertainment. In this particular image, taken in 1936, Frederick exudes confidence and grace as she gazes directly at the camera. Her classic Hollywood glamour is evident in every detail, from her perfectly coiffed hair to her impeccable fashion sense. It's easy to see why she was considered one of the most talented actresses of her time. As an icon of American cinema history, Pauline Frederick left a lasting impact on audiences around the world. Her performances were praised for their depth and emotion, earning her critical acclaim throughout her career. This print serves as a reminder of Frederick's enduring legacy and contributions to the entertainment industry. It captures a moment in time when she was at the height of her fame, showcasing not only her physical beauty but also her undeniable talent as an actress.
